Tools and Techniques
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ats (SWOT) Analysis
One effective tool for self-assessment is the SWOT analysis. It helps you identify your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ats in the context of your career. This analysis provides a holistic view of your professional landscape.
Setting SMART Goals
SMART (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, Time-bound) goals are essential for career success. Self-assessment helps you set these goals by aligning them with your self-awareness and SWOT analysis.
Seeking Feedback
Don’t hesitate to seek feedback from mentors, colleagues, and supervisors. Their perspectives can offer insights into areas for improvement and growth that you might not have considered.
